The Lolo Luxury Real Estate Market: Trends and Insights
- Median Home Prices: Luxury homes in Lolo typically range from $750,000 to $2 million or more, with premium properties commanding prices well above this range.
- Inventory Levels: The market currently faces low inventory, making it a seller’s market and emphasizing the importance of working with an expert like Ashley Inglis to secure desirable properties.
- Average Days on Market: Luxury homes sell relatively quickly, averaging around 45 days on market due to strong buyer interest.
- Investment Potential: With limited supply and rising property values, investing in Lolo’s luxury real estate offers excellent long-term appreciation and rental income opportunities, especially during peak tourist seasons.

What to Expect When Buying Luxury Real Estate in Lolo, MT
- Define Your Budget: Establish a clear budget that includes purchase price, property taxes, maintenance, insurance, and potential HOA fees.
- Research the Market: Understand current market conditions, pricing trends, and neighborhood characteristics to make informed decisions.
- Partner with a Specialist: Work with a knowledgeable agent like Ashley Inglis who specializes in buying luxury home Montana and has deep local expertise.
- Visit Properties: Tour homes to evaluate features, condition, and community amenities, paying close attention to location and lifestyle fit.
- Make a Competitive Offer: Collaborate with your agent to craft an offer that reflects market realities and the property’s value.
- Secure Financing: Explore financing options such as jumbo loans, traditional mortgages, or cash purchases, consulting a financial advisor as needed.
- Complete Due Diligence: Conduct inspections, review disclosures, and verify zoning or land use restrictions, especially for acreage or equestrian properties.
